城市道路冰雪路面特性分析与最高车速限制研究
首发时间:2011-01-13
摘要:在城市道路交通运行环境中,冰雪路面对机动车行驶安全性有着显著的不利影响。文章通过采集积雪路面、粗糙冰路面、光滑冰路面、冰雪混合路面的摩擦系数数据,基于驾驶员在冰雪路面行车时的制动反应时间与制动距离分析,计算给出了不同类型冰雪状态下对应不同行驶车速的机动车停车距离。基于车间距与停车距离定义了冰雪路面的行车安全度,分析结果表明,若驾驶员保持相同的行驶车速与车间距,其在不同类型冰雪路面上行车的安全度有显著的差别。给出了不同类型冰雪路面、不同交通量对应的行车安全最高车速计算方法,以小型车为例,给出了保证冰雪路面行车安全的最高车速限制建议值。

Analysis on Ice and Snow Pavement's Characteristics and Maximum Speed Limit of Urban Road
Abstract:Ice and snow pavement create obvious adverse impacts on motor vehicles' safety in urban road traffic circumstance. According to the analysis of driver's brake reaction time and vehicle's brake distance on ice and snow pavement, automobile's parking distances were calculated and given under the condition of different speed and ice and snow pavement types through observed friction coefficient data of snow pavement, rough ice pavement, smooth ice pavement and ice-snow pavement. Driving safety degree of ice and snow pavement was defined based on head-way and paring distance. It can be seen from analysis results that driving safety degree are different significantly when driving on ice and snow pavement if drivers adopt the same speed and head-way. The calculation method of maximal safe speeds under the condition of different speed and ice and snow pavement types were put forward. And suggestion values of car's maximal safe speed when driving on ice and snow pavement were given.
